Thu 28th Dec
The Tongariro crossing trip was cancelled today cos of the weather so decided to squeeze in a quick trip to the west coast of NI. Drove to New Plymouth which took about 5 hours taking in the ridiculous SH43 Lost World Highway. You never know where some of these roads are going!

Had a wander round New Plymouth, then took a walk around Pukekura Park at night where they're quite pleased about some lights they've put up in the park. Should have stayed in!

Fri 29th Dec
Took the western coastal route on the Surf Highway around to the southern access point to Mount Egmont. Did the Kapuni Loop Track to Dawson's Falls. Carried on round the coast, stopping for lunch in Hawera before continuing down to Wanganui.

Took a look round there, Queen's Park and the Sargeant Gallery. Cooked some dinner again and just chilled in the evening with a box o'beer and Big Daddy, the Adam Sandler classic!

Sat 30th Dec

I did the flying fox, 180m high, 1.1km long, and speeds up to 160kph whizzing thru a canyon. Stunning ride, great views. Bungee was far too high for my liking but hoping to do a smaller one in Queenstown but not sure I can do it! Bridge swing was by far the scariest tho, freefall for about 40m then swing around for a bit - see some great scared faces of people as they drop. Hilarious. Probably last bit of adrenalin activity until Queenstown.

Drove down to Wellington and had an awesome chinese dinner. Lot of driving round last couple of days. Time to chill...
